In addition to farming, other profitable industries of the time included … WebPingelly is a small town in the ‘Wheatbelt’ of Western Australia [WA] established in 1860, with a current population of around 1200. The term ‘Wheatbelt ’refers to the primary industry of farming sheep, wheat and other cereal crops. Pingelly Shire is faced with many of the issues that are common to farming in WA: a drying climate, salt ...

WebFeb 2, 2024 · Pingelly is located in the wheatbelt of WA. The whole wheatbelt area has a population of around 76,000. More than 25 per cent of the people are over 65 and this number is growing faster than any of the metro, urban and regional areas in WA.
